Comatose Officer Shows Signs of Improvement

A comatose officer struck by a hit-and-run driver showed signs of improvement Sunday, but remained in critical condition at Cedars-Sinai Medical Center, police officials said.

Officer Christopher Chavez, 27, was standing next to his patrol car while assisting in a domestic violence investigation Saturday when he and Officer Leon Maya, 29, were struck near Heliotrope Drive at Beverly Boulevard in the Hollywood area. Maya was treated and released.
